Summary of the contracting process

The Oldham Council is seeking tenders for the "Accessible Oldham Strategic Partnership," which is aimed at enhancing the accessibility and connectivity around Oldham Town Centre through a series of highway improvement and public realm projects. This procurement process is at the tender stage, with a submission deadline set for 12th February 2021. The works are classified under the construction industry category, specifically under CPV code 45000000. The contract is anticipated to start on 27th June 2021 and will last until 31st May 2025, with the procurement method being selective and following a negotiated procedure. The relevant geographic region for this opportunity is the North West of the United Kingdom.

Notice Description

Oldham Council has a strategy to deliver a series of highway improvement and high specification public realm projects in and around Oldham Town Centre. Accessible Oldham is a package of measures to transform the accessibility and connectivity to and around Oldham Town Centre by all modes as part of an ambitious vision and development strategy for investment in the Town Centre. The Accessible Oldham Strategic Partnership Agreement (AOSPA) is intended to promote a partnering and collaborative approach to delivering a programme of construction works and create a strategic environment where Supplier and the Council (as Employer) work together to optimise delivery by learning and working together and continually improving the services.
